Nic Fiddian-Green sets up his iron foundry in Mayfair, London, UK 30 May 2015.
Molten metal is moved and poured - Nic Fiddian-Green (pictured in white shirt with Chris Nash the owner of the foundry he uses) sets up his iron foundry in Bruton Place, Mayfair to demonstrate the ancient art of ‘lost wax’ casting and also hand patinating. A sculptor of monumental neo-classical horses heads, he also has a new solo show at Sladmore Contemporary from 10th June until 31st July 2015. The exhibition will include a recreation of the artist’s hilltop surrey studio and workshop, with new work in progress.
